    I am sorry for your loss but be strong during this tough time without your family addition but here is a way to actually track it down.(Not sure of your country law).

    1) Report the handset stolen to your local police station get a case number and once you've a case number*give them the IMEI Number*.
    2) Contact all Service providers in your country and give them the IMEI number perhaps they can actually give the number if a sim card was inserted that is how I located my phone and contacted the number and told them congratulations you've won Money, holiday etc can we meet in person(public place) that way you understand the T&C. Once you confront either go with law enforcement. Works in my country but now days they blacklist the phone if it's stolen/misplaced

    That really sucks that your phone got stolen. I can't imagine how I'd feel if that happened to me. Now, the important thing going forward here is that from now on, no matter how much of an inconvenience it is you should do a few things to protect your info:

    1. Set a device password
    2. Encrypt your data (both media card and device).
    3. Write down your IMEI number and keep it in a safe place.

    Obviously someone stealing the phone won't necessarily be after your personal information or your BBID and all that's attached to it, but that doesn't mean that once they get your phone they won't find something useful on there. Plus, your pictures and videos, depending on what you use your camera for, could put others at risk (eg. friends, family). Protect yourself and those around you by protecting your information. Encrypting your media card and device means that when they finally cause your phone to be wiped through failed password attempts, they won't be able to access the media card either until it's formatted.

    This should give you enough time to take your IMEI number and report it to the police so the phone can be blacklisted so that when they try to use their freshly formatted device, they'll be caught.

    Make sure you're backing your phone up regularly so you can easily restore the data when you get yourself a new phone.
